Psychological Contract
An unwritten set of expectations between an employee and their employer regarding mutual obligations and benefits.
Anticipatory Socialization
The process through which individuals learn and adopt the norms and behaviors necessary for future roles and social adjustments.
Psychological Contract
The unwritten and unspoken expectations and beliefs regarding the reciprocal obligations between employees and employers.
Encounter Stage
A phase in organizational socialization when a new employee begins to understand and adjust to the values, skills, and norms required for success in the job and organization.
